SCHNEIDER ELECTRIC EXPANDS SUPPORT OF LIQUID COOLED IT WITH CHILLDYNE PARTNERSHIP THAT WILL DELIVER THE NEXT EVOLUTION IN INNOVATIVE, SUSTAINABLE LIQUID COOLING TO THE DATA CENTRE
London, United Kingdom – Schneider Electric™, the leader in the digital transformation of energy management and automation, and the world’s most sustainable corporation 2021 as ranked by Corporate Knights, has entered into an Alliance Partnership with Chilldyne, a pioneer in liquid cooling solutions for data centres. Through the agreement, Schneider Electric will offer the Chilldyne Negative Pressure Liquid Cooling Solution complementing its full portfolio of Uniflair cooling and chiller solutions, to enhance data centre sustainability and efficiency.
Chilldyne holds patents on negative pressure liquid cooling technology, which allows for leak-proof cooling of the highest-temperature chips and GPUs on the market. The negative pressure approach mitigates risk, lowers the total cost of cooling, and improves server uptime. This partnership will allow Schneider Electric to provide worldwide distribution with service and support.
